Our Mission

The San Mateo Adult School believes the search for knowledge, understanding, and personal growth is lifelong. To this end, we provide student-centered continuing education to people of all ages and backgrounds in the following areas:

o English-as-a-second language (ESL) acquisition
o Skill development/self-help for handicapped adults
o Education programs for older adults in care facilities, retirement/senior centers
o Short-term vocational training opportunities
o High School Diploma completion or GED programs
o Fee-based classes in response to community requests
o Basic skills development
o Citizenship and workforce preparation for immigrants
o Home economics courses
o Parenting enrichment
o Health and Safety classes

Within each of the areas above, opportunities are provided for all students to:

1. Set and meet goals
2. Apply acquired skills
3. Learn independently and collaboratively
4. Communicate effectively
5. Demonstrate respect for others
6. Participate in and contribute to community
